The mu-calculus and the hierarchy problem


Overview

The subject of this thesis is the Mu-calculus, which nowadays represents a very active research area in both theoretical and practical Computer Science. The Mu-calculus is a logic capable of expressing least and greatest solutions of fixpoint equations x=f(x), where f is a monotone function mapping some complete ordered set into itself. The thesis has two goals, one expository and one technical. The expository goal is to present some results and problems about the Mu-calculus. On the technical respect, this thesis addresses a specific expressiveness problem of the Mu-calculus, the alternation depth hierarchy problem.
